Tucked away in the Hill Country just outside of Austin, The Salt Lick BBQ has been serving up legendary Texas barbecue since 1967. Founded by Thurman and Hisako Roberts on their family ranch, this iconic spot is famous for its open-fire pit, built from locally quarried limestone, where meats are slow-cooked to perfection. Guests can enjoy tender brisket, sausage, and pork ribs, all paired with a sweet, tomato-free sauce inspired by Hisako’s Hawaiian heritage.

What makes The Salt Lick truly special is the family-style, “all-you-can-eat” dining experience, complemented by a large outdoor seating area that now welcomes over 800 guests at a time. The restaurant’s barbecue traditions trace back to 1867, blending Roberts family recipes with classic Texas flavors. Visitors can also take a piece of the experience home with signature sauces, dry rubs, and branded merchandise available on-site and by mail order.
